Deborah London

Real name: Deborah London Hoffman

American dancer, choreographer and teacher.
Born c.1921.
Died November 17, 2017 (age of 96) Mount Horeb, Wisconsin.
She taught Baltimore-area students for more than six decades. She was the Head of the Dance Department of Baltimore Community College.
She began dancing at the age of five and studied at the Peabody Preparatory School to study Dalcroze Eurhythmics. She began teaching dance in her home as a teenager and in 1939, she established the Deborah London School of Dance in Baltimore. She taught ballet, musical theater, jazz as well as gymnastics and acrobatics.
Some of her many illustrious students included Maxine Fox, producer of “Grease” and other Broadway musicals, and Tali Makell, conductor of of the New York Chamber Orchestra.
